Re: Unable to Integrate ClearCase with Remedy

2007-06-17 Thread Ankur Gulati (GR/EIL)
I am able to integrate it now. the issue was that the entry in ar.conf
file for the integration exceeded 255 characters. I shortened the the
directory structure and the directory names. It went fine
But now when I am trying to export all the objects it gives an error 
Cannot get the def of the Object named Name of the object If I cancel
this error to go on to next object then it gives same error again.

Unable to Integrate ClearCase with Remedy

2007-06-13 Thread Ankur Gulati (GR/EIL)
Hi Listers,
 
ARS: 7.01
OS: Solaris
 
I am trying to integrate ClearCase with remedy. Followed the
instructions done whatever was mentioned in the setup pages from the Adv
guide. The issue is that the Source Control menu options are still
disabled. I can see an extra column in the admin which says Not in SC
but I cannot import it in ClearCase as that option is still disabled and
other SC options. I have done all the changes in server information too.
checked the ar.conf file and all the changes are there.
 
Any suggestions...?
